Job Description:
A non-union educational video project is casting a range of roles for a major healthcare company. The production will guide patients through the clinical trial process for multiple myeloma and is looking for professional, expressive individuals who can convey warmth, trust, and empathy in non-speaking and featured roles. This is a great opportunity for actors seeking impactful projects in the healthcare and corporate video space.

Job Responsibilities:

  • Portray professional and medical staff in a patient-focused educational video

  • Perform with clarity and presence in non-speaking and featured roles

  • Embody roles with authenticity, professionalism, and relatability

  • Work closely with the production team during scheduled shoot days

Requirements:

  • Must be a local hire based in or near Austin, TX (no travel or lodging provided)

  • Must be available both scheduled shoot days

  • Roles vary by character:

    • Dr. Williams: Female, 45–55, woman of color preferred, warm/professional presence

    • Andre: Male, 50–60, Black/African American preferred, non-speaking

    • Alice: Female, 50–60, Black/African American preferred, non-speaking

    • Site Staff 1: Female, any ethnicity, 30–45, non-speaking extra

    • Site Staff 2: Male, any ethnicity, 30–45, non-speaking extra

Compensation:

  • Dr. Williams: $1,000 for 1 day

  • Andre and Alice: $450/day for 2 days

  • Site Staff 1 & 2: $350 for 1 day
